A Deep Dive into the Experience

The journey from Athens Airport into the city is one most travelers want to handle smoothly—after all, nobody wants to start their Greek holiday with a complicated transportation ordeal. Jump Transfers offers a private, door-to-door service that truly emphasizes ease and professionalism. Upon landing, you’ll find your driver waiting in the arrivals area with a sign bearing your name, which instantly cuts down on the confusion or wandering that often comes with airport arrivals.
Once in the vehicle, you’ll notice the emphasis on comfort and amenities. The vehicles are always described as clean and in good condition, which is reassuring after a long flight. The onboard touches—free WiFi, a water bottle for each passenger, and a tablet you can use freely—are thoughtful extras that help you relax, catch up on messages, or plan your first steps in Athens without fuss.
The transfer duration is approximately 35 to 45 minutes, depending on traffic, giving you a glimpse of Athens’ streets while avoiding the chaos of navigating public transit or crowded taxis. Reviewers consistently praise the punctuality and professionalism of the drivers, with many noting how helpful and friendly they are. One recent traveler remarked, “Philip was on time and waiting for us after a long exhausting flight. It was so refreshing to have him carry our bags for us and assist us into his van.”
This considerate service extends to handling delays and cancellations smoothly. If your flight is delayed or canceled, the company asks for timely communication, and they will work with you to reschedule or hold the driver at the airport. Similarly, if baggage claims take longer than expected, your driver is prepared to wait and stay in touch.

Practical Tips for Booking and Using This Service

- Book in advance: The service is popular, often booked about a month ahead, especially during peak seasons.
- Check your flight times: Ensure your pickup is scheduled at least three hours before your flight’s departure if you’re being picked up from your hotel.
- Communicate delays: Keep the company informed if there are delays or baggage issues to avoid unnecessary waiting.
- Bring your luggage: The drivers are helpful with luggage, but it’s good to be organized to streamline the process.
- Plan your timing: While 35-45 minutes is typical, factor in traffic, especially during peak hours.

FAQs
How do I find my driver upon arrival?
Your driver will be waiting in the arrivals area holding a sign with your full name, making it easy to spot.
What if my flight is delayed?
Just inform the company as soon as possible. They are prepared to reschedule or wait, ensuring you’re not left stranded.
Can I book this service for early morning flights?
Yes, the service operates from 5:30 AM to 11:00 PM, accommodating most flight schedules.
What amenities are included in the vehicle?
You’ll find free WiFi, a bottled water for each passenger, and a tablet for your use during the ride.
Is this service suitable for large groups?
It’s best for groups of up to four people. Larger groups might need additional arrangements.
What should I do if I have multiple bags?
Drivers are helpful with luggage, but be sure to inform them beforehand if you have many bags or bulky items.
How long does the transfer usually take?
Most rides last about 35 to 45 minutes, depending on traffic conditions.
Is the price all-inclusive?
Yes, the cost covers parking fees, tolls, and fuel. Food or drinks are not allowed in the vehicle, aside from bottled water.
